A few moons ago, we were discussing battery configurations when I came upon a post where it was stated that two strings of 2-12v batteries wired in parallel and brought together at a common junction point was more effective than wiring all 4 in parallel. I believe that post came from Chance and sincerely apologize if that's incorrect and hoping it may help you recall it too.

......cut.....

That is not what I said. I said most experts do not recommend wiring 4 X 12-Volt lead-based batteries in parallel when you have other options.

What you describe above solves nothing — it is still four 12-Volt batteries in parallel.

If I recall correctly, I added that lithium batteries are an exception. Four are commonly wired in parallel.
